This track was originally a creation of Average White Band (check-out their version!), with its memorable bass part laid-down by Alan Gorrie. The subsequent Chaka Khan version released in 1981 saw the inimitable Anthony Jackson interpret & embellish that bassline - in a lower register versus the AWB original - but in many respects, structurally similar. My own take here is recorded over a 'bass-less' CZcams version of Chaka's track; I've not followed Jackson's bass part note-for-note but instead played it as I would live. Recorded here with Musicman Stingray Classic (detuned) & flatwounds, via a Boss GT-1B.
